includes a black and white-on-red spotted bird with three tail feathers and micaceous beak, height 2.5" x length 3.5"; AND a black and red-on-white bowl with stylized floral decorations and hatched triangles, inside of bowl with red micaceous, height 3" x diameter 6.5". > Ex First People's Museum of the American Indian and Eskimo > Condition: Both with light surface abrasions; bird with one tail broken and reglued, forked hairline crack on body; nicks in bowl rim.
